Casey Mize will start for the Detroit Tigers on Sunday against Nolan Schanuel and the Los Angeles Angels. First pitch is at 1:40 p.m. ET for this final game in a three-game series. The favored Tigers have -187 moneyline odds to win against the underdog Angels, who are listed at +155. Detroit is the favorite on the run line (-1.5). A 9-run total is set in the game.

Tigers vs. Angels Betting Insights

  • The Tigers have entered the game as favorites 81 times this season and won 51, or 63%, of those games.
  • Detroit is 19-9 this season when entering a game favored by -187 or more on the moneyline.
  • Sportsbooks have implied with the moneyline set for this matchup that the Tigers have a 65.2% chance to win.
  • The Angels have been victorious in 40, or 46.5%, of the 86 contests they have been chosen as underdogs in this season.
  • Los Angeles has a win-loss record of 11-13 when favored by +155 or worse by bookmakers this year.
  • The Angels have an implied victory probability of 39.2% according to the moneyline set for this matchup.

Tigers Recent Betting Performance

  • The Tigers were the moneyline favorite for seven of their last 10 games, and went 4-3 in those matchups.
  • Over their last 10 matchups (all 10 of them had set totals), the Tigers and their opponents combined to go over the run total eight times.
  • The Tigers' record against the spread is 5-5-0 over their past 10 games.

Tigers Player Insights

  • Gleyber Torres' .271 average leads the Tigers this year. His resume also includes 13 homers and driven in 56 RBI.
  • Torres' home runs put him 108th in the majors, and he ranks 65th in RBI.
  • Spencer Torkelson has 23 doubles, 25 home runs and 47 walks while hitting .241.
  • Torkelson is 13th in homers in MLB, and 33rd in RBI.
  • Riley Greene paces the Tigers in home runs (26) and runs batted in (84).
  • Zach McKinstry is hitting .269 with 18 doubles, eight triples, 10 home runs and 40 walks.

Angels Player Insights

  • Taylor Ward leads the Angels in home runs (27) and runs batted in (87).
  • In all of the big leagues, Ward is eighth in homers and fifth in RBI.
  • Schanuel has a club-leading .270 batting average.
  • Schanuel ranks 171st overall in homers and 111th in RBI this year.
  • Zach Neto is hitting .264 with 23 doubles, a triple, 17 home runs and 23 walks.
  • Jo Adell is batting .232 with 14 doubles, a triple, 25 home runs and 27 walks.
